Dr Thorlene Egerton

Senior Lecturer, Physiotherapy Department; University of Melbourne
Dr Thorlene Edgerton is a Senior Lecturer and Post Grad Program Coordinator for the Physiotherapy Department at the University of Melbourne. She teaches a subject where coursework masters students studying Sports Medicine, Clinical Rehabilitation, or Pelvic Health Physiotherapy learn to conduct a high quality systematic review and prepare a draft manuscript.
